/**
* The amount of sound the microphone is detecting. Values range from
* 0 (no sound is detected) to 100 (very loud sound is detected). The value of this property can
* help you determine a good value to pass to the Microphone.setSilenceLevel() method.
*
* If the microphone muted property is true, the value of this property is always -1.
* @langversion 3.0
* @playerversion Flash 9
*/
get activityLevel(): number;
/**
* The codec to use for compressing audio. Available codecs are Nellymoser (the default) and Speex. The enumeration class SoundCodec contains
* the various values that are valid for the codec property.
*
* If you use the Nellymoser codec, you can set the sample rate using Microphone.rate().
* If you use the Speex codec, the sample rate is set to 16 kHz.Speex includes voice activity detection (VAD) and automatically reduces bandwidth when no voice is detected.
* When using the Speex codec, Adobe recommends that you set the silence level to 0. To set the silence level, use the
* Microphone.setSilenceLevel() method.
* @langversion 3.0
* @playerversion Flash 10
* @playerversion AIR 1.5
*/
get codec(): string;

/**
* Number of Speex speech frames transmitted in a packet (message).
* Each frame is 20 ms long. The default value is two frames per packet.
*
* The more Speex frames in a message, the lower the bandwidth required but the longer the delay in sending the
* message. Fewer Speex frames increases bandwidth required but reduces delay.
* @langversion 3.0
* @playerversion Flash 10
* @playerversion AIR 1.5
*/
get framesPerPacket(): number;
set framesPerPacket(frames: number);

/**
* An array of strings containing the names of all available sound capture devices.
* The names are returned without
* having to display the Flash Player Privacy Settings panel to the user. This array
* provides the zero-based index of each sound capture device and the
* number of sound capture devices on the system, through the Microphone.names.length property.
* For more information, see the Array class entry.
*
* Calling Microphone.names requires an extensive examination of the hardware, and it
* may take several seconds to build the array. In most cases, you can just use the default microphone.Note: To determine the name of the current microphone,
* use the name property.
* @langversion 3.0
* @playerversion Flash 9
*/
static get names(): any[];
/**
* Maximum attenuation of the noise in dB (negative number) used for Speex encoder. If enabled, noise suppression is applied to sound captured from Microphone before
* Speex compression. Set to 0 to disable noise suppression. Noise suppression is enabled by default with maximum attenuation of -30 dB. Ignored when Nellymoser
* codec is selected.
* @langversion 3.0
* @playerversion Flash 10.1
* @playerversion AIR 2
*/
get noiseSuppressionLevel(): number;
set noiseSuppressionLevel(level: number);
/**
* The rate at which the microphone is capturing sound, in kHz. Acceptable values are 5, 8, 11, 22, and 44. The default value is 8
* kHz if your sound capture device supports this value. Otherwise, the default value is the next available capture level above 8 kHz
* that your sound capture device supports, usually 11 kHz.
*
* Note: The actual rate differs slightly from the rate value, as noted
* in the following table:rate valueActual frequency4444,100 Hz2222,050 Hz1111,025 Hz88,000 Hz55,512 Hz
* @langversion 3.0
* @playerversion Flash 9
*/
get rate(): number;
set rate(rate: number);
/**
* The amount of sound required to activate the microphone and dispatch
* the activity event. The default value is 10.
* @langversion 3.0
* @playerversion Flash 9
*/
get silenceLevel(): number;
/**
* The number of milliseconds between the time the microphone stops
* detecting sound and the time the activity event is dispatched. The default
* value is 2000 (2 seconds).
*
* To set this value, use the Microphone.setSilenceLevel() method.
* @langversion 3.0
* @playerversion Flash 9
*/
get silenceTimeout(): number;
